3M™ Cubitron™ 3 Depressed Center Grinding Wheel, 98647, 36+, T27, 125 mm x 7 mm x 22.23 mm

The 3M™ Cubitron™ 3 Depressed Center Grinding Wheel is an exceptionally fast-cutting and long-lasting rigid-bonded wheel for heavy weld removal and other heavy-duty grinding applications. Utilising a depressed centre to enable grinding at any angle, this wheel works well on almost all materials while being specially formulated for use on stainless steel, mild steel, and aerospace alloys. Additionally, the 3M™ Cubitron™ 3 Depressed Center Grinding Wheel is powered by 3M Re-Engineered Precision Shaped Grain using proprietary breakthroughs in molecular bonding technology designed with sharp, angular structures that continuously fracture to form sharp points. These clean, sharp points help create an abrasive that slices faster, runs cooler, and lasts much longer than conventional abrasives. 3M™ Cubitron™ Performance Abrasives are made for professionals who need more from their equipment — so experience the next generation in abrasive performance by choosing the 3M™ Cubitron™ 3 Depressed Center Grinding Wheel. The 3M™ Cubitron™ 3 Depressed Centre Grinding Wheel’s next-generation performance is backed by over 100 years of 3M metalworking innovation. Like other 3M industrial abrasives, this wheel is built to withstand a variety of applications, including grinding on the toughest metals. It’s also designed to perform better as it runs faster, so having a tool able to maintain speed is critical. 3M™ Cubitron™ 3 Fibre Disc 1182C, 36+, 125 mm x 22 mm, Slotted

The 3M™ Cubitron™ 3 Fibre Disc 1182C features re-engineered 3M Precision Shaped Grain — taking the legendary speed and life of 3M™ Cubitron™ Performance Abrasives to a whole new level. These product benefits include allowing for increased productivity and lower overall grinding costs vs. other fiber discs and depressed center grinding wheels when grinding mild or carbon steels. Delivering up to 60% more total material removed compared to the 3M™ Cubitron™ II Fibre Disc 982C, 36+, this long-lasting fibre disc has a fast cut rate with high stock removal across a wide range of application pressures. Additionally, this disc is designed to help reduce exposure to hand-arm vibration, increase throughput, and complete more parts-per-disc when tackling medium to high-pressure grinding applications. The 3M™ Cubitron™ 3 Fibre Disc 1182C plays a vital role in creating a robust and versatile abrasive solution, whether paired with 3M Angle Grinders for improved operator ease-of-use or incorporated into automated processes — such as robotic weld grinding. The performance advantages of the 3M™ Cubitron™ 3 Fibre Disc 1182C are tailored to enhancing and elevating automated weld grinding, including uptime, throughput, consistency, and efficiency. These four key elements are critical when optimizing your automated abrasive process, and with the 3M™ Cubitron™ 3 Fibre Disc 1182C, you’ll experience increases in product life, cut rate, and wear consistency. These features can either enhance processes that are already automated or increase the appeal of automating currently-manual ones. 3M™ Cubitron™ 3 Fibre Disc 1187C, 36+, 125 mm x 22 mm, Slotted

3M™ Cubitron™ 3 Fibre Disc 1187C offers significant gains in productivity on medium to heavy-duty operations thanks to the exceptionally high-performing 3M new Precision-Shaped Grain combined with a stiff fiber backing. This disc achieves a higher cut-rate, greater durability, and longer life than other fiber discs — all with less grinding pressure. The 3M™ Cubitron™ 3 Fibre Disc 1187C features re-engineered 3M Precision Shaped Grain — taking the legendary speed and life of 3M™ Cubitron™ Performance Abrasives to a whole new level. These product benefits include allowing for increased productivity and lower overall grinding costs vs. other fiber discs and depressed center grinding wheels when grinding a variety of metals, including stainless steel and other heat sensitive alloys. Delivering up to 56% more total material removed compared to the 3M™ Cubitron™ II Fibre Disc 987C, 36+, this longlasting fibre disc has a fast cut rate with high stock removal across a wide range of application pressures; it also features a grinding aid that minimizes temperatures for heat-sensitive alloys. Additionally, this disc is designed to help reduce exposure to hand-arm vibration, increase throughput, and complete more parts-per-disc when tackling medium to high-pressure grinding applications.

3M™ Cubitron™ II Cloth Belt 784F, 10 mm x 330 mm 120+

Grinding aid cools abrasive processes on heat-sensitive alloys Suitable for wet and dry applications on all metals For optimal durability and price value, YF weight polyester backing is used for Grades 36-80, while lighter XF weight polyester backing is used for Grades 120-180 Durable resin bond resists deterioration from heat, extending the life of the abrasive cloth Durable resin bond resists deterioration from heat, extending the life of the belt 3M™ Cubitron™ ll Cloth Belt 784F features 3M Precision Shaped Grain. Our cloth belts are a precise mix of shaped ceramic and premium aluminium oxide. They have a flexible J-weight cotton backing and open coat construction. The belts also feature a waterproof backing and grinding aid. Use 3M™ Cubitron™ ll Cloth Belt 784F for a durable, faster, and more consistent cut than aluminium oxide belts. A precise mix of shaped ceramic and premium aluminium oxide delivers optimal cut in medium pressure grinding and blending applications. Our cloth belts cut exceptionally fast and self-renew during grinding. These high performing belts deliver cost effective performance on medium pressure applications, where a full ceramic belt may be underutilised. With their water resistant polyester backing, these belts can be run wet or dry. To protect heat sensitive alloys such as stainless steel, titanium, nickel alloys and cobalt alloys from heat related stress cracks and discolouration, a grinding aid has been added to reduce grinding temperatures. Additionally, the abrasive is firmly bonded to the backing with resin to maintain durability under high heat and pressure. Coarse grades 36-80 have a YF weight backing, while finer grades of 120-180 have a lighter XF weight backing. Both weights are moderately flexible and conform well to slight contours and flat surfaces. The science of 3M™ Precision Shaped Grain Blend 3M Precision Shaped Grain signifies a major advancement in abrasive technology. PSG is a ceramic mineral designed using a proprietary process to enhance toughness and hardness of the grain. 3M scientists then went one step further and engineered the mineral to form uniform triangular shaped grains that continually fracture into super-sharp points and edges that slice through the substrate, rather than gouging or ‘ploughing’ like conventional abrasives. PSG creates a super-fast cut and lessens heat build-up on the workpiece, reducing heat related stress cracks and discolouration. Moreover, because PSG stays cooler and sharper, it lasts longer than conventional abrasives. For increased performance, 784F belts feature premium aluminium oxide blended with PSG for a sharper, longer lasting abrasive.
